Перейти к содержимому


Фотография

Программа для управления частотным преобразователем через rs-485

rs-485 инвертор

  • Авторизуйтесь для ответа в теме
Сообщений в теме: 10

#1 OFFLINE   32_Eraser_32

32_Eraser_32

    Абитуриент

  • Пользователи
  • Pip
  • 7 сообщений
  • Пол:Мужчина
  • Из:Миасс

Отправлено 15 Декабрь 2016 - 14:44

Добрый день,   существуют ли программы для управления и мониторинга частотным преобразователем с ПК  через интерфейс rs-485 (преобразователь интерфейсов usb> rs-485) ?

 

Вопрос возник в связи с тем,  что я хочу сделать удаленное управление через интернет чтобы помочь оператору в случае чего и управлять всеми устройствами с ПК.

 

Имеется станок с NC-Studio v5, частотный преобразователь (схему прикрепил)  

Прикрепленные изображения

  • 111.jpg

  • 0

#2 OFFLINE   T-Rex

T-Rex

    Реаниматор CNC

  • Cтарожил
  • PipPipPipPipPipPipPipPipPipPip
  • 3 989 сообщений
  • Пол:Мужчина
  • Из:Йошкар-Ола

Отправлено 15 Декабрь 2016 - 16:39

существуют ли программы для управления и мониторинга частотным преобразователем с ПК  через интерфейс rs-485

Одной универсальной - нет, не существует. И, как ни печально, не может существовать, поскольку вся "стандартизация и унификация" завершается на физическом уровне интерфейса (RS485). Даже среди тех, кто использует наиболее популярную систему команд шины Modbus, у разных фирм-производителей и разных моделей - разные наборы регистров, отвечающих за передачу команд и параметров. А у Сименсов, например, вообще свой собственный протокол обмена данными (USS), Modbus они не поддерживают.

 

Если речь идет об одной конкретной марке/модели - посмотрите у ее производителя, нет ли программы-"конфигуратора" в готовом виде. Либо, если сумеете сами написать, штудируйте то приложение к мануалу данной модели, где соответствия "регистр с каким адресом за какой параметр отвечает" и команды чтения/записи регистров расписаны.


  • 0

#3 OFFLINE   32_Eraser_32

32_Eraser_32

    Абитуриент

  • Пользователи
  • Pip
  • 7 сообщений
  • Пол:Мужчина
  • Из:Миасс

Отправлено 15 Декабрь 2016 - 17:35

T-Rex, спасибо за ответ , примерно такое понимание сейчас у меня и сложилось , к сожалению за неделю поиска программы для управления пока  не нашел, от незнания что дальше делать и написал тему.  Кстати, на форуме можно писать модель не будет считаться какой нибудь рекламой?) а то я не в курсе) сейчас усиленно читаю мануал.  Думаю что пока придется только вручную через какой то терминал вбивать команды с нужным адресом ячейки , её параметром и отправлять в частотный преобразователь и смотреть что получается. Поэксперементирую, пойму какие команды я  буду использовать, так же  и со значениями,  сведу все в таблицу и буду пробовать писать (не без помощи знающих)  программу для управления. Кто нибудь подобное делал?  На что обратить внимание?


  • 0

#4 OFFLINE   Ganch_er

Ganch_er

    Доктор CNC

  • Пользователи+
  • PipPipPipPipPip
  • 874 сообщений
  • Пол:Мужчина
  • Город:КИЕВ
  • Из:Киев

Отправлено 15 Декабрь 2016 - 19:05

http://systemcontrol.../progchastotnic


http://www.arktika.r...mm_controlt.htm


  • 0

#5 OFFLINE   T-Rex

T-Rex

    Реаниматор CNC

  • Cтарожил
  • PipPipPipPipPipPipPipPipPipPip
  • 3 989 сообщений
  • Пол:Мужчина
  • Из:Йошкар-Ола

Отправлено 15 Декабрь 2016 - 22:00

Кстати, на форуме можно писать модель не будет считаться какой нибудь рекламой?

Не будет, конечно. Здесь, вроде бы, не форум производителя инверторов, запрещающего упоминать имена конкурентов. А в какой конторе вы его купили - нет нужды писать, к делу отношения не имеет.

 

Называйте марку и модель - если это не безродная китайчатина, то может быть, и родной софт найдется. Хотя ковыряться в частотнике через интернет с его помощью, скорее всего, можно будет только при посредстве Teamviewer, Radmin или иного "удаленного рабочего стола". Впрочем, те же самые "столы" и для удаленного управления НЦстудией потребуются.

 

 

Как и говорил, это два типичных примера "программ-конфигураторов только для своих частотников". Что CTsoft, что Kinko Invert... У большинства крупных фирм такие имеются (кстати, не всегда бесплатные - например, за "Lenze Engineer" надо деньги платить, или ломаную лицензию к нему искать).

 

вручную через какой то терминал

Угу. Для начала какой-нибудь терминал, более-менее "заточенный" под Modbus, подберите. А то ведь вам в Modbus-RTU не одиночные телетайпные символы, а пакеты бинарных данных (с контрольными суммами) надо будет отправлять. 


Сообщение отредактировал T-Rex: 15 Декабрь 2016 - 22:03

  • 0

#6 OFFLINE   T-Rex

T-Rex

    Реаниматор CNC

  • Cтарожил
  • PipPipPipPipPipPipPipPipPipPip
  • 3 989 сообщений
  • Пол:Мужчина
  • Из:Йошкар-Ола

Отправлено 15 Декабрь 2016 - 22:45

Вопрос возник в связи с тем,  что я хочу сделать удаленное управление через интернет чтобы помочь оператору в случае чего и управлять всеми устройствами с ПК.

Вы только не забывайте, что управлять станком "вслепую" (то есть имея перед собой только экран НЦстудии, без возможности смотреть на станок своими глазами и слышать своими ушами) - не совсем безопасное занятие. Можете наломать дров едва ли не больше, чем необученный оператор. "Видеоконференция" с веб-камерой, направленной на станок, спасет положение лишь частично.


  • 0

#7 OFFLINE   32_Eraser_32

32_Eraser_32

    Абитуриент

  • Пользователи
  • Pip
  • 7 сообщений
  • Пол:Мужчина
  • Из:Миасс

Отправлено 15 Декабрь 2016 - 23:01

Называйте марку и модель

 
Да,  круто было бы найти подобную программку, столько бы хлопот  убавилось. Ну а пока, что то подобное не подвернулось, буду топтать путь  через терминал.
Серия частотного преобразователя IDS Drive C+,  модель hc1c01d543b , 1.5 kWt.
 

скорее всего, можно будет только при посредстве Teamviewer, Radmin или иного "удаленного рабочего стола". Впрочем, те же самые "столы" и для удаленного управления НЦстудией потребуются.

 
 А в качестве  удаленного управления  буду использовать TeamViewer,  так как с ним уже знаком.
Для большего, еще хочу веб-камеру поставить, вообщем буду полностью понимать что происходит со станком :good:  , думаю такая возможность наблюдать и управлять многим полезна,  особенно если  надо резать что то объемное по времени и станок не  совсем близко,  удобно даже просто "мониторить".  
 
Сегодня договорился  на основной работе с программистом чтобы определить протокол и подобрать программу-терминал. Мне еще интересен вопрос по командам они у каждого частотного преобразователя получается тоже свои? нет какого то унифицированного списка команд управления? если так то их тоже надо искать, верно ?     По результатам работы с программистом  отпишусь.  :gossip:
 

Вы только не забывайте, что управлять станком "вслепую" (то есть имея перед собой только экран НЦстудии, без возможности смотреть на станок своими глазами и слышать своими ушами) - не совсем безопасное занятие. Можете наломать дров едва ли не больше, чем необученный оператор. "Видеоконференция" с веб-камерой, направленной на станок, спасет положение лишь частично.

То  есть необходимо ставить веб камеру  грубо говоря на шпиндель ? или может я не совсем правильно понял  о какой опасности  идет речь? 
 
 
 
 

Ganch_er сказал(а) 15 Дек 2016 - 17:05: http://systemcontrol.../progchastotnic http://www.arktika.r...mm_controlt.htm Как и говорил, это два типичных примера "программ-конфигураторов только для своих частотников".

 
Просмотрел программы , очень круто то что надо , есть все для  понимания что происходит с частотником и его настройки. Жаль что не для моего .   :cray:  


  • 0

#8 OFFLINE   T-Rex

T-Rex

    Реаниматор CNC

  • Cтарожил
  • PipPipPipPipPipPipPipPipPipPip
  • 3 989 сообщений
  • Пол:Мужчина
  • Из:Йошкар-Ола

Отправлено 16 Декабрь 2016 - 01:48

IDS Drive C+

Он же "Tecorp HC1-C+". Только шильдик другой. Набор "сетевых" регистров у любого из этих двух братьев-близнецов документирован из рук вон скудно (да и, похоже, совсем не богатый - дистанционный старт-стоп-реверс и "джог", задание частоты вращения, чтение статуса привода - и, похоже, всё). Родной программы-конфигуратора к ним нигде не встречал.

 

определить протокол

Не надо там ничего "определять", обычный Modbus-RTU, можно что-нибудь вроде "Modbus Tester" использовать... Только вот смысла в нем нет, если действительно лишь малая часть параметров через RS485 доступна. Старт-стоп и выбор частоты вращения вы можете выполнять либо через клеммы дискретных входов (штатное управление НЦстудии), либо через Modbus, но не то и другое сразу. 

Более того, если частотник погорит и будет заменен на новый, его все равно придется первоначально настроить "через кнопочки" (как минимум, в части коммуникационных параметров). Но если на месте есть техник с достаточной квалификацией, чтобы это проделать - "управлять частотником через него" при удаленной диагностике неисправностей получится намного эффективнее. Так что поразмыслите, нужно ли это вам в принципе.

 

То  есть необходимо ставить веб камеру  грубо говоря на шпиндель ? или может я не совсем правильно понял  о какой опасности  идет речь? 

Прочитайте историю про "Луноходы". Главная проблема дистанционного управления ими состояла не в том, чтобы передать сигнал на Луну, а в задержке прохождения. То есть, если оператор видит, что "мы самом на краю расщелины и скоро в нее упадем" - на самом деле, "мы уже успели свалиться в нее несколько секунд назад"... Ну так вот, хоть видеоконференции через интернет и не столь значительную задержку дают - но вполне достаточную, чтобы в каких-то граничных условиях "попасть не туда" фрезой...


  • 0

#9 OFFLINE   32_Eraser_32

32_Eraser_32

    Абитуриент

  • Пользователи
  • Pip
  • 7 сообщений
  • Пол:Мужчина
  • Из:Миасс

Отправлено 16 Декабрь 2016 - 12:46

Старт-стоп и выбор частоты вращения вы можете выполнять либо через клеммы дискретных входов (штатное управление НЦстудии)

 Да кстати , но изменение скорости там грубоватое, но   думаю что  попробовать можно .

 

Я так понимаю через многофункциональный терминал на ПЧ . 

Вопрос, а как это настроить, ведь на ПЧ 4 входа  (S1-S4)  а на плате коммутации  NC studio всего 3(spindele low , spindle mid, spindle hi)   и каким образом производится включение и  отключение шпинделя (предполагаю вход FWD на ПЧ? если да, то на Nc studio  должен быть отдельный выходной сигнал на вкл / выкл, где его вязть) ?  

 

А в общем, мне нужно просто понять что выходит с платы  и каким образом настроить частотник ? какая логика на NC Studio  и   какая логика на ПЧ   и совместить все это .


Сообщение отредактировал 32_Eraser_32: 16 Декабрь 2016 - 13:56

  • 0

#10 OFFLINE   T-Rex

T-Rex

    Реаниматор CNC

  • Cтарожил
  • PipPipPipPipPipPipPipPipPipPip
  • 3 989 сообщений
  • Пол:Мужчина
  • Из:Йошкар-Ола

Отправлено 16 Декабрь 2016 - 14:16

изменение скорости там грубоватое

А в реальной жизни точнее и не требуется, этих 7 предустановленных скоростей вполне хватает. В большинстве случаев можно еще слегка скоростью подачи поиграть, чтобы изменить "съём на зуб фрезы".

 

Я так понимаю через многофункциональный терминал на ПЧ .

Да. Трем программируемым терминалам ПЧ назначаются функции выбора фиксированной скорости (младший, средний и старший бит). Заполняете в параметрах таблицу скоростей, и всё готово. В зависимости от двоичной комбинации сигналов на этих входах ("001".."111") будет выбрана одна из 7 возможных частот (по её порядковому номеру в таблице).

При комбинации "000" ни одна из фиксированных скоростей не выбрана, но действует задание от "основного" источника управления частотой (при других комбинациях оно игнорируется, у фиксированных скоростей приоритет над остальными источниками).

 

и каким образом производится включение и  отключение шпинделя (предполагаю вход FWD на ПЧ? если да, то на Nc studio  должен быть отдельный выходной сигнал на вкл / выкл, где его вязть) ?

 

На ваш выбор - три варианта (общая инструкция для "сферического частотника в вакууме", без привязки к модели):

 

1) Можете организовать сигнал "Run" своими руками, из трех сигналов "Low/Medium/High". Берете три маломощных кремниевых диода (1N4148, 1N4001 и т.п.). Их аноды объединяете и подключаете к клемме частотника, выполняющей роль "Run Forward". Катоды - соответственно к клеммам "Low", "Medium" и "High". Активный сигнал на любой из них заодно обеспечит вам подачу сигнала "Run".

 

2) Если частотник умеет обесточивать двигатель при задании частоты ниже некоторой пороговой (программируемой) - "Run Forward" замыкаем перемычкой на "Common", задаем порог порядка 1.5-2 Гц и убеждаемся, что с основных источников управления частотой (аналоговый вход, панель управления и т.п.) поступает "нулевое" значение задания. То есть, пока ни одна из фиксированных скоростей не выбрана (задание скорости равно нулю), силовой мост частотника просто не активен, несмотря на наличие сигнала "Run". Как только задание станет выше порогового (выберете любую фиксированную скорость), все заработает и завертится.

 

3) Если ПЧ не обучен пункту 2, все равно работать будет. Но после остановки шпинделя не снимет напряжение с обмоток, оставит какое-то минимальное "тормозящее". Если это не нравится - см. пункт 1.

 

Ну и четвертый вариант - многие программируют ПЧ на бесступенчатое задание скорости (потенциометром или "стрелками" на панельке, либо выносным потенциометром), а сигналы "Lo/Mid/Hi" объединяют меж собой напрямую, без всяких диодов (по схеме "монтажное ИЛИ" - схемотехника платы NCstudio допускает такое соединение) и подают на клемму "Run". В этом случае НЦстудия выполняет только старт-стоп шпинделя, а скоростью не управляет.


Сообщение отредактировал T-Rex: 16 Декабрь 2016 - 14:16

  • 0

#11 OFFLINE   32_Eraser_32

32_Eraser_32

    Абитуриент

  • Пользователи
  • Pip
  • 7 сообщений
  • Пол:Мужчина
  • Из:Миасс

Отправлено 16 Декабрь 2016 - 17:01

Можете организовать сигнал "Run" своими руками

Проанализировав  всё,  пришел к выводу что это самое оптимальное для моих нужд  (вариант №1)  . 

 

А заморачиватся  с rs-485  было бы проще если бы частотник был бы более "продвинутый" а точнее его производитель который позаботился бы и  выпустил бы софт для таких ситуаций, как делают  конкуренты.  Так  потратил бы кучу времени и не факт что добился нужного результата, все таки тут нужны хорошие знания и "набегом" с rs485 думаю лучше не работать.     

 

Сейчас буду искать диоды , изучать далее мануал (чтоб запрограммировать входа терминала) , составлю таблицу  с параметрами скоростей и значениями сигналов , ну все теперь дело за реализацией. 

 

Хочу выразить огромную благодарность  :hi: T-Rex  за оказанную помощь , что так понятно и оперативно все объяснили. Ganch_er спасибо за ссылки ,это  было  полезным.   По окончанию работ  сделаю отчет с уставками ПЧ  и фото. Может кому то будет полезным . :bestbook:


  • 0





Темы с аналогичным тегами rs-485, инвертор

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ных